Name already in use A tag already exists with the provided branch name. Ritwick Raj. views.py Hi so i am using Jquery method to do live search , but nothing shows up, here is all i have tried so far My Url s File: from django.urls import path from .views import Home,Posts,Data,Test,SearchResults urlpattern Django benefited greatly from AJAX in terms of increasing efficiency and saving users' time. - GitHub - karma-brother/django-ajax-search: A customizable AJAX-powered search for Django-based websites. Then we pass a configuration object to the ajax method. I would like to show you python django typeahead js autocomplete search using ajax. Register models to admin and add some posts. Follow. This tutorial assumes that you already have an existing Module built using the latest Django framework. The Overflow Blog Five nines uptime without developer burnout (Ep. What you see in the above picture is exactly what we are going to build out. Jul 13, 2020 . In this tutorial, you'll learn how to do CRUD operations using Django, Ajax Form Submission and JSON. ajax; django; autocomplete; or ask your own question. search and by selecting the id of this HTML object using Ajax. So let's get started. Use JavaScript and jQuery to send an Ajax request to our view once the user starts typing in the HTML search box. The JavaScript code generates an XHR object which contains JavaScript object or data and is sent as a request object to the webserver. We then need to configure both dajax and dajaxice. The configuration object has a URL attribute that takes a string of the path we want to send our request to and a success callback that gets fired when our request succeeds. Share Improve this answer edited May 23, 2017 at 11:56 Community Bot Ajax is a way of making web development more dynamic. Django AJAX Search With Elasticsearch Wed, Jan 10, 2018. Although AJAX and XMLHttpRequest are often used interchangeably, they are different things. AJAX is a programming practice that uses the XMLHttpRequest (XHR) object to communicate with a server asynchronously and build dynamic webpages. Once our view returns the JSON response, our JS code will use it to change the information presented to the user without a page-refresh. The XHR object will essentially name the callback function on the server or URL. To make an AJAX request using Jquery we call the .ajax () method on the Jquery object with $.ajax (). AJAX is required for applications such as Facebook, Twitter, Instagram, Gmail, Google Maps, Spotify, and others to function. The JavaScript code will generate an XHR object and is sent as a request object to the server. It involves a combination of a browser built-in XMLHttpRequest object, JavaScript, and HTML DOM. First thing to do is to install django-dajax. Here i will give you we will help you to give example of python django select2 autocomplete using jquery ajax example. python3 manage.py startapp main. See the docs (and my answer here) for a sense of how it works. First, we need to add a URL path for our cities app which can be done by importing include and setting a path for it. To send and receive data to and from a web server, AJAX uses the following steps: Second suggestion I would make would be to use jQuery's $.ajax () function rather than jQuery's shortcut .get () function. AJAX is nothing but a combination of JavaScript and XHR object. This is a very common requirement for most modern apps. Here we are making an Ajax call to the python backend on click . We will be using the Class Based Views Functions. This request will include the term so the server can return relevant results. What is AJAX? Django Search using Ajax Requests. Trying to create a search form .Currently using ajax autocomplete function for this purpose. Installation : Ubuntu. This will cause your view to return a JSON Object, which is what your AJAX function is looking for.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. "put this HTML into that div" or whatever, into your AJAX response. The starting point of our search feature will be the search template. We will create a simple post-liking app as a part of the example. pip3 install django. Follow bellow tutorial step of django typeahead js search autocomplete example jquery ajax. In this step, we'll create a new django project using the django-admin. step by step explain django typeahead js autocomplete example in python. Add dajax and dajaxice in your project settings.py in INSTALLED_APPS option Implementation: 1. Basically you get both a wrapper for (1) making the AJAX call more seamless and (2) for being able to easily program HTML-modifying instructions, e.g. In this section, we will create a signup page where we will check the availability of a username using JQuery and AJAX in Django templates. Introduction This tutorial explains how to carry out an ajax request in the Django web framework. The advantage of this would be learning all the parameters that go along with AJAX calls. Django Introduction AJAX stands for Asynchronous JavaScript And XML, which allows web pages to update asynchronously by exchanging data to and from the server. 489) . Create server side page to search employee using name. So let's see the bellow example: Step 1 : Create a Project. # citysearch_project/urls.py from django.contrib import admin from django.urls import path, include # new urlpatterns = [ path("admin/", admin.site.urls), path("", include("cities.urls")), # new ] let's discuss about django typeahead js autocomplete example. Its good. A customizable AJAX-powered search for Django-based websites. django-admin startproject AutoC. cd AutoC. There are input and submit button. Requirements : AJAX stands for Asynchronous Javascript and XML. Glossary Project Initialization Create models Create views Write URLs Carry out a request with Jquery Ajax. The Search Template. 488) We hate Scrum and Agilewhen it's done wrong (Ep. Using Ajax we can load data from the server without reloading the web pages. AJAX concept in Django 1- Javascript Code on the Browser/client-side A browser makes a request when an event occurs on the web page. When I clicked on submit button, jQuery takes value of input and create ajax request. Steps to create search example using AJAX in Java. I want to create search using ajax function and django view. The concept is simple: JavaScript Code on the client - Side/ browser makes a request when an event occurs on the web page. Django Live Search with Javascript and Ajax:https://www.youtube.com/watch?v=dIcCi2SG1CU Join the facebook group:https://www.facebook.com/groups/djangoninja. In this tutorial, we are going to build a simple AJAX Pagination with search and sort using Python with Django framework. In this post I want to go over how I implemented a very neat AJAX search using Elasticsearch in Django. Head back to your command-line interface and run the following command: Create input form. First we will create new project. It's used in some form or another by all of the prominent services. Then add the app name in settings.py inside the INSTALLED_APPS. This can be done using easy_install or pip $ pip install django_dajax $ easy_install django_dajax This will automatically install django-dajaxice, required by django-dajax. Django live search using Javascript and AjaxIn the last part of the Django with Javascript tutorial series - learn how to create a live search solution using. . At some time, you'll have to deal with AJAX code. Let's get started! load the org.json.jar file. You need to follow following steps: Create table in database. The Ajax function can be executed with the click of a button, i.e. This means you can update parts of a web page without reloading the complete web page. That is, the template that contains the input field where the user will . Then we will create new app. But in the view, when i want to print serch_by value in console, there is an output: None qwer asdf zxvc <- value of input I think it is a problem. Making AJAX GET requests with Django and JQuery The HTTP GET method is used to retrieve data from the server.
Sought-after Crossword Clue, Opinion About Teacher, Has Anyone Received Spark Tokens Yet, Berlin Weather October 2022 Celsius, Uc Medical Center Cafeteria, Platform Assistant Jobs London, Puzzle Page July 26 Crossword, What Are The 5 Examples Of Affixes, How Much Hit Points Does A Human Have, Student Book Grade 4 Answer Key,